On the leathery, earthy side, but nice with pasta with a rich meat sauce. Nose has leather, menthol, crushed rock, not that much fruit. A little slightly medicinal cherry extract. In the mouth, it’s savory and earthy, with lots of iodine-tinged gravel, old furniture, and fruit well in the background. A little demanding on its own, but works with food.

This developed nicely over the course of several hours. Tight, with tremendous acidity, it ultimately shows tart, macerated cherry, leather, cracked stone-laced gravelly notes. Lean but intense. Great dinner Brunello. Should last and improve for at least another 5 years.
